So that was Jus in Bello!
Mar. 2nd, 2023 09:02 pmThis one was a long time coming!
Originally planned for May 2020, the pass was booked in Summer 2019. Five times postponed, there were times when all of us thought that it would never happen. But thanks to the perseverence of Daniela and the JIB team, it did.
There were a couple of last minute cancellations - Karl Urban was due to be there, but had to cry off, and Tom Ellis too, but Daniela managed to secure a couple late replacements, including Drake Rodgers and Jojo Fleites from 'The Winchesters'.
A few of us flew in a day early so that we could get a headstart on the socialising, and so on our first full day, four of us headed off to Ostia which is a ruined city which used to be Rome's main port. It was great wandering around and having a leisurely catch up before the madness of the next few days began!
The convention itself began on Thursday with JIBLand, the multi-fandom segment of JIB, and that was the day we first met Drake and Jojo. They quickly established themselves as two convention darlings, and have certainly made me want to go back and rewatch the Winchesters (I'm up to episode 6). Also on the first day we had the return of Ricky Whittle from American Gods, Alexander Vlahos from Versailles and David Ramsay from Arrow. We also knew that Ricky Whittle was a bit of a nutter who adores JIB, but paired with Alexander, who takes being a nutter to a whole new level, their panels were absolute hilarious bedlam.
